The Irish OpenSolaris UserGroup are presenting a talk in Trinity College entitled "OpenSolaris for GNU/Linux Users" this Tuesday.
This talk aims to give an introduction to some aspects of OpenSolaris that could prove helpful to users coming from other UNIX-like operating systems. Eoin and Alberto plan to cover things like /proc, SMF and the SVR4 packaging system - enough to get you started with using OpenSolaris.
Date: Tuesday 24th April 2007 Time: 7pm Location: TCD, Robert Emmet Theatre, Arts Block http://www.tcd.ie/Maps/tcd_west.html
